Hi records team — quick heads-up. The crate of survey instruments from the Dunmere field office (theodolites plus two levelling kits, all foam-packed) was supposed to go out with Larkspur Transit yesterday afternoon, but the driver marked the stop closed and drove on. We've rebooked for Thursday morning. The crate's sitting in the records annex for now, so please log it in the holdings sheet and don't let anyone borrow kit from it. When the courier shows, do the confidential hand-over bit noted just below.

drop instructions, hahip-badug: the quenox ralath courier leaves the kaseth fraiel rusiel tameth belys istdor ralion giliel ledger at gate 7830 under passcode 165413

## Artifact Signing — SDK Parity Notes (Weekly Sync)

Kestrel SDK for Android reached parity with the Swift client this sprint: offline queueing, batched telemetry, and retry semantics now match. Both SDKs ship as signed artifacts from the same pipeline. Remaining gap: background sync throttling, targeted next sprint. Verify both release bundles before tagging. Both artifacts validate against the shared signing key below.

signing key of kawig-fafog = bky19_6Fypv1qws7J8qJtaYjX

Quick note before we swap out the old Crankshaft queue for Pellet: the new workers are chattier with the broker, so prefetch and visibility timeouts matter a lot more. We load-tested against the Marrowgate staging cluster and throughput holds up fine as long as we don't oversubscribe consumers. Here's what we settled on for launch.

tuning table, kawep-tawif:
CAPS = {
    "olidor": 80,
    "belion": 7,
    "quenys": 225,
    "druox": 839,
    "fraath": 482,
}

Action item from the Brindlecore outage: the flaky DNS resolution between the Oakmere edge nodes and the internal resolver still lacks a permanent fix. Tavi will add retry-with-jitter to the client library and instrument resolver timeouts by next sync. Interim mitigation is documented, including the manual cache-flush procedure, on the internal page linked below.

operations page: https://confluence.zemvarlabs.internal/projects/display/browse/display/8963